Joanna Ross Hersey serves as the Associate Dean of Student Success and Curriculum and an Assistant-Associate Professor of Music at the University of North Carolina at Pembroke since August 2007. Additionally, Joanna is involved with the United States Coast Guard Auxiliary as a Flotilla Staff Officer for Vessel Examination and previously held a role focused on promoting diversity within the Auxiliary. Joanna has extensive experience in music, holding positions such as Principal Tuba with the Carolina Philharmonic and the Fayetteville Symphony Orchestra, as well as performing with The Alchemy Tuba Euphonium Quartet. Educational credentials include a Doctor of Musical Arts from the University of Hartford, a Master of Music from the New England Conservatory, and ongoing studies in Management, Marketing, and Data Analytics at North Carolina State University, along with a Master of Arts in Women's, Gender, and Sexuality Studies from the University of North Carolina at Greensboro.
